The eligibility criteria for this is that you need to make sure you're at least Level 25 and your Ubisoft account is all clean with no active sanctions. Once you've got that sorted, you'll be ready to start trading with R6 Credits and explore this whole new world of cosmetics!

But how would you access this beta? Here's a lockdown:

  • Head over to the official Rainbow Six Siege Marketplace beta website.
  • Hit that Register button.
  • Pop in your Ubisoft login deets and sign in.
  • Agree to the terms and sit tight for your invite.

Once you're all registered, keep an eye on your inbox for a confirmation email from Ubisoft. It might take a bit to land in your inbox, but it'll let you know if you've snagged a spot in the Siege Marketplace closed beta crew. And hey, selection seems to be pretty random, so fingers crossed!
